What is the average salary in Palm Harbor, FL?

The average salary in Palm Harbor, FL is $48,816 per year.

Palm Harbor, Florida, offers a range of salary opportunities across various industries. The average yearly salary in Palm Harbor is $48,816. This figure provides a good overview of the earning potential in the area. The salary distribution shows a mix of lower and higher-paying jobs, offering a variety of options for job seekers.


The most common salary range in Palm Harbor falls between $26,500 and $156,000 per year. Here is a breakdown of the salary distribution:

  • 44.91% of jobs pay around $26,500
  • 18.35% of jobs pay around $38,273
  • 10.35% of jobs pay around $50,045
  • 6.88% of jobs pay around $61,818
  • 5.67% of jobs pay around $73,591
  • 4.42% of jobs pay around $85,364
  • 2.38% of jobs pay around $97,136
  • 0.67% of jobs pay around $108,909
  • 0.61% of jobs pay around $120,682
  • 0.41% of jobs pay around $132,455
  • 0.35% of jobs pay around $144,227
  • 0.35% of jobs pay around $156,000

How does the cost of living in Palm Harbor, FL compare to the national average?

Palm Harbor, FL, shows a higher cost of living compared to the nationwide average. Housing costs are 15% higher, while groceries and miscellaneous expenses are 5% and 10% higher, respectively. Utilities and transportation costs are slightly above average, but healthcare costs match the national average.
Cost of living comparison graph for Palm Harbor, FL vs. Nationwide: housing 15% higher, groceries 5% higher, utilities 2% higher, transportation 2% lower, healthcare 0% lower, miscellaneous 10% higher.

Palm Harbor, Florida, shows a cost of living index that varies across different categories when compared to the nationwide average. Housing costs in Palm Harbor stand at 115, which is 15% higher than the national average. This increase suggests that job seekers might need to budget more for housing if they decide to relocate to Palm Harbor.


Other expenses also show differences. Groceries in Palm Harbor are priced at 105, which is 5% higher than the national average. Utilities, which include electricity, gas, and water, are at 102, just 2% above the average. Transportation costs, however, are slightly lower, with an index of 98, meaning they are 2% below the average. These variations indicate that while some living expenses are higher, others are more affordable, offering a balanced outlook for potential residents.
